Let me share some information on your question about changing the reconciliation date in QuickBooks Online. There are things that we can do to change the reconciliation date.
If the incorrect date doesn't affect any balances, we can leave the date as it is. We'll only need to make sure to select the correct date the next time you reconcile.
Another way is by undoing the reconciled transactions and then redoing them. It can be done by accessing the register, and clicking the R status for transactions in that month until the field is blank.

I'm looking to only change the "Reconciled through" date. Do I need to unreconcile the entire batch and redo in order to do this?
Allow me to step in and share how you can change the Reconciled through date, rjjoyce.
You can no longer edit the date since you've already reconciled the account for that period. You need to undo the reconciled account and start over.
